Click-B to reunite with new record


First-generation all-male act Click-B is preparing a new album scheduled to become available within this year, according to their former entertainment company, DSP Media, on Thursday.

DSP Media further revealed that all seven original members will be getting back together and are planning performances based on their new record. The upcoming album will mark the first time all seven Click-B members have collaborated on a record in 13 years.

“The members are currently working on the upcoming album, and all the details between the members and their labels have been discussed,” the company said.

Although three of the original members left the group and the remaining four have been working with different management companies, since DSP represented the group during their debut, they are once again working with the agency.

The once-popular boy group debuted in 1999 with their self-titled album. A few of the group’s hits include “Dreaming,” “Cowboy” and “Undefeatable.”
